Agriculture’s Future still belongs to Human Hands

FarmingAgriculture's Future still belongs to Human Hands

Digital tools and AI are accelerating modern agriculture—but human judgment, distinct branding, and real relationships will decide who survives.

“Feed an entire market the same instrument, and the market converges. AI gives you horsepower, but only a human gives you a signature.”

An autonomous tractor never made anyone a farmer; it simply made the farmer till quicker.

That single distinction is the entire truth about artificial intelligence and digital technology in agriculture. Most of the noise and panic surrounding AI comes from people who have confused the machine with the farmer. AI is an accelerator. It is an enhancement. It is the high-tech implement hooked to the drawbar of a skilled operator—it is not, and never will be, a replacement for the person in the cab.

The Good: Where the Machine Tills Quicker

It would be dishonest for anyone in modern farming or agribusiness to pretend the technology isn’t revolutionary.

Tasks that once took hours or days now take minutes. Today, with roughly 80% of South Africans connected to the internet, farmers are using integrated platforms like PrysWys, in partnership with Nedbank AgriBusiness, to instantly compare input prices, request quotes, and secure pre-approved financing for seed, fertilizer, and fuel right at the point of purchase. User adoption on these digital platforms has surged by 80% because the speed and cost-saving efficiency are undeniable.

When you add AI into that mix—calculating variable-rate fertilizer application maps in seconds, analyzing crop health from satellite imagery, or predicting soil moisture depletion—the productivity gains are real. The digital machine is covering acres faster than ever before.

The Trap of the “Thirty-Minute Brand”

The danger begins when an agribusiness assumes the machine can run the entire estate on its own.

Scroll through social media or walk the aisles of any agricultural expo for two minutes. You can spot the generic AI footprint instantly across farm suppliers, produce exporters, and seed distributors: identical sentence rhythms, repetitive three-point posts on “sustainable practices,” and glossy, synthetic images of tractors in fields.

Because AI operates by calculating the most statistically average response, feed an entire sector the same instrument, and the sector converges. A macadamia grower in Mpumalanga, a citrus packhouse in the Eastern Cape, and an ag-chemical dealer in the Free State end up sounding remarkably identical—sanding off whatever made each of them worth choosing.

Buyers, international importers, and retail consumers can tell. A brand identity assembled by software in 30 minutes signals that your packhouse standards and quality control might be thrown together in 30 minutes, too. A logo on a harvest crate or export label isn’t decoration—it is identification. It lets an international buyer recognize your produce across 15 years, six trade shows, and three export markets. Software cannot make those choices because it has never walked your soil, smelled your harvest, or built trust with your buyers.

The Reality: Dirt, Chaos, and Human Innovation

Software lives in the cloud, but farming lives in dirt, weather, and physical reality.

When an unprecedented heat dome or sudden unseasonal frost hits, an algorithm trained on historical climate averages collapses under conditions it has never seen. When a hydraulic hose bursts in knee-deep mud at midnight during peak harvest, software cannot crawl into a trench with a spanner to save the crop before the rain sets in.

Furthermore, in value-added agri-processing, it takes human hands and cultural heritage to innovate. Look at the 2nd South African Preserve Championships, where 85 producers submitted 700 preserved products—from traditional perskesnippers that brought judges to tears, to bold creations like spekboom chutney, cashew-stuffed olives, and pickled jalapeños in sweet syrup. AI has no palate, no memory of a farm kitchen, and no ability to craft authentic agricultural heritage.

When a harvest fails or an export container collapse at the dock, you don’t open a chat window; you pick up the phone to a human partner whose own reputation is on the line.

The Bottom Line

Use the tools. Till the field faster. Streamline your input buying, optimize your yield data, and leverage embedded financing to build a stronger business.

They are exceptionally good tools. Just remember that AI is simply the tractor—somebody still has to be the farmer steering it through the field.
